Beware! Red Flags of a Fake Broker

The world of investing can be enticing, but it also attracts scammers eager to swindle unsuspecting individuals. If you think you might be dealing with get more info a fake broker, be cautious. Watch out for these clear {red flags|:

  • {Promises of guaranteed returns: No legitimate investment can guarantee profits. If it sounds too good to be true, it probably is.
  • {High-pressure sales tactics: A reputable broker will never pressure you into making a immediate decision. Take your time to investigate any offer thoroughly.
  • {Unlicensed or unregistered brokers: Always verify a broker's credentials with the relevant regulatory agency.
  • {Vague or nonexistent contact information: A legitimate broker will provide clear and accessible numbers. Avoid those who are difficult to reach.
  • {Refusal to provide written documentation: Always get any agreements in writing before you commit funds.

Remember, your financial well-being is paramount. Don't hesitate to talk to a trusted financial advisor if you have any doubts or concerns.

Verify Your Broker's Legitimacy A Guide to Uncovering Broker Review Scams

Finding a trustworthy broker is crucial for your investing journey. However, navigating the landscape of online reviews can be tricky. Dishonest players often craft fake testimonials to lure unsuspecting investors.

Here's how to spot potential broker review scams and ensure you're dealing with a trustworthy firm. First, scrutinize the source of the reviews. Look for independent platforms known for their accuracy. Be wary of sites that seem predetermined, particularly those with only positive reviews. Additionally, pay attention to the content of the reviews themselves. Are they vague? Do they miss concrete examples? If so, these could be red flags. Finally, cross-reference information found in reviews with independent sources, such as the broker's website and regulatory filings.

Remember, due diligence is your best defense against broker review scams.
